Bobcats Jersey To Be Showcased In Triple-A Baseball Game

The Charlotte Knights minor league baseball club will wear the Charlotte Bobcats’ newly-introduced jerseys on Saturday, August 21, in a home-game contest against the Norfolk Tide at 7:15 p.m. at Knights Stadium in Fort Mill, S.C. This is believed to be the first time in minor league baseball history that a team has worn an NBA basketball jersey as its uniform top.

The Knights, the Triple-A affiliate of the Chicago White Sox, will wear authentic Bobcats jerseys with the “Charlotte” wordmark in place of the team’s normal game jersey. Each Knights player will wear their regular game number on their Bobcats jersey, and a silent auction will be held at Knights Stadium during the game where fans can bid on the jerseys, which will be signed after the game by the Knights player who wore it. Proceeds from the auction will benefit the Bobcats Charitable Foundation.

Bobcats player Gerald Wallace will throw out the first pitch wearing his new Bobcats uniform jersey.

The Bobcats will unveil their new team uniforms on Saturday, August 21, 2004, at 12:00 noon at an open fan event at SouthPark Mall. The mid-day uniform unveiling event will also feature autograph sessions with Bobcats players, performances by the Bobcats Dance Team, entertainment by the team’s mascot Rufus Lynx, and merchandise sales.
